As of laravel 5.3 doing this in a single step is possible; the firstorcreate method now accepts an optional second array as an argument. the first array argument is the array on which the fields values are matched, and the second array is the additional fields to use in the creation of the model if no match is found via matching the fields. Eloquent understands any of the types defined in the castattribute() function, which as of laravel 5.4 are: int, float, string, bool, object, array, collection, date and timestamp.
